what i am trying to do with this is to get a hang of good nude lighting... i want to practice long and hard so that when a stunning female body comes around for me to photograph than i will be ready.. i need honest feedback on composition and lighting.. thanks

Message edited by author 2004-07-12 04:37:35.
07/12/2004 04:43:51 AM · #5
just keep playing...thats my best advice. Play with the light until you sort of understand it. So you can look at the body and think...i want this part lit...and know how to do it. Understand your light source. play play play
